Smile Mirage: scheduled inspection (overdue) report

Finally bought full assembly manual and checked my valve clearance at 270,000km.
-Camshaft lobes looked worn through case hardening across 60% of the lobe, worn less than .002in (estimated)
-Valve clearance measured .002in tighter than factory specs across all but one that measured .003in tighter than spec. (measurements were done at 0 degrees Celsius and size error likely caused by differential expansion of steel valves in an aluminum head)
-Spark plugs: factory spec is .040-.043in gap, looked more like .080in and measured at .075in. Replacing spark plugs indicated 0.5Lper100km (highway) less fuel consumption. New plugs will pay for themselves in one oil change (8,000km)
#3 spark plug showed slight oil coking but not fowled. No replacement valve tappets needed.
